Anntonia Porsild
Early life and education
Porsild was born in India to a Danish father, Morten Porsild, and a Thai mother, Tanradee (Nee) Porsild from Nakhon Ratchasima province.
From 2015 to 2017, Porsild studied at the International School Ho Chi Minh City. She then studied public relations and communications at EU Business School in Barcelona, Spain, in 2017, before transitioning to Stamford International University in 2018. She earned a Bachelor of Arts (BA) in communication arts in 2022. Porsild plans to continue her education at the same institution by pursuing a Master of Business Administration (MBA), having been awarded a full scholarship.
Pageantry
Miss Supranational 2019
Porsild's first pageant was Miss Supranational Thailand 2019 competition, which she won. She then represented Thailand and won Miss Supranational 2019, on December 6, 2019. She was the first Thai woman to be crowned Miss Supranational.
Miss Universe Thailand 2023
Porsild represented Nakhon Ratchasima province and won Miss Universe Thailand, on August 20, 2023. She then represented Thailand at Miss Universe 2023, and was first runner-up. This was Thailand's placement since Miss Universe 1988.
